以启动DB12为例子

  1. $ sqlplus '/as sysdba'
  2. SQL*Plus: Release 12.1.0.2. Production on Sun Nov ::
  3.  
  4. Copyright (c) , , Oracle. All rights reserved.
  5.  
  6. Connected to an idle instance.

1.nomount阶段

  1. SQL> startup nomount;
  2. ORACLE instance started.
  3.  
  4. Total System Global Area bytes
  5. Fixed Size bytes
  6. Variable Size bytes
  7. Database Buffers bytes
  8. Redo Buffers bytes
  9. SQL> select name,open_mode from v$pdbs;
  10.  
  11. no rows selected

2.mount阶段:打开控制文件,Root和pdbs都被mount起来

  1. SQL> alter database db12 mount;
  2.  
  3. Database altered.
  4.  
  5. SQL> select name,open_mode from v$pdbs;
  6.  
  7. NAME OPEN_MODE
  8. ------------------------------ ----------
  9. PDB$SEED MOUNTED
  10. PDB1 MOUNTED
  11. PDB2 MOUNTED

3.open阶段:root被打开,pdbs仍然是mounted状态,seed pdb处于只读状态

  1. SQL> alter database db12 open;
  2.  
  3. Database altered.
  4.  
  5. SQL> select name,open_mode from v$pdbs;
  6.  
  7. NAME OPEN_MODE
  8. ------------------------------ ----------
  9. PDB$SEED READ ONLY
  10. PDB1 MOUNTED
  11. PDB2 MOUNTED

4.打开PDB

  1. SQL> connect sys@pdb1 as sysdba
  2. Enter password:
  3. Connected.
  4. SQL> alter pluggable database pdb1 open;
  5.  
  6. Pluggable database altered.
  7.  
  8. SQL> select name,open_mode from v$pdbs;
  9.  
  10. NAME OPEN_MODE
  11. ------------------------------ ----------
  12. PDB1 READ WRITE
  13.  
  14. SQL>

Oracle 12C -- CDB的启动过程的更多相关文章

  1. Oracle 12C CDB、PDB常用管理命令

    Oracle 12C CDB.PDB常用管理命令 --查看PDB信息(在CDB模式下) show pdbs  --查看所有pdbselect name,open_mode from v$pdbs;  ...

  2. Windows平台下Oracle监听服务启动过程中日志输出

    Windows平台下Oracle监听服务启动过程中日志输出记录. 日志目录:D:\app\Administrator\diag\tnslsnr\WIN-RU03CB21QGA\listener\tra ...

  3. Oracle 12c CDB PDB 安装/配置/管理

    Oracle安装参考:https://www.cnblogs.com/zhichaoma/p/9288739.html 对于CDB,启动和关闭与之前传统的方式一样,具体语法如下:     STARTU ...

  4. Oracle 12c CDB PDB

    先说基本用法: 先按11G之前进行 conn / as sysdba; create user test identifed by test; ORA-65096: 公用用户名或角色名无效. 查官方文 ...

  5. Oracle数据库体系结构、启动过程、关闭过程

    一.Oracle数据库体系结构体系结构由下面组件组成:1.Oracle服务器(Server):由数据库实例和数据库文件组成,另外在用户建立与服务器的连接时启动服务器进程并分配PGA(程序全局区) (1 ...

  6. oracle参数文件与启动过程

    oracle随系统启动而启动 cs65-64桌面版orcle-11.2.0.4 启动监听器,后台进程,OEM. 注意: 如果只做一和三,只能启动后台进程,监听器不启动,如果只做二和三,只能启动监听器, ...

  7. GoldenGate 12.2抽取Oracle 12c多租户配置过程

    linux下安装12c 重启linux之后,dbca PDB/CDB使用 SQL> select instance_name from v$instance; INSTANCE_NAME --- ...

  8. oracle的启动过程(不分模式启动)

    Oracle数据库的完整启动过程包含以下3个步骤: 简单地说,就是:启动实例-->加载数据库-->打开数据库. -------------------------------------- ...

  9. 启动Oracle 12c数据库实例

    启动Oracle 12c数据库实例 启动Oracle数据库实例,主要分为两步:第一步,启动监听:第二步,启动数据库实例. 1. 切换到oracle用户- su oracle- cd - source ...

随机推荐

  1. Android输出日志Log类

    android.util.Log常用的方法有以下5个: Log.v() Log.d() Log.i() Log.w() 以及 Log.e().根据首字母分别对应VERBOSE,DEBUG,INFO,W ...

  2. Bridging and Bonding with CentOS 6.5

    eth0和eth1要做bond,然后kvm虚拟机通过bridge与外界通信. 那么就要在bond上做bridge.配置文件例如以下,实測这样配置,能够从kvm虚拟机ping通外界拓扑. ifcfg-e ...

  3. SDE操作的许可问题

    ArcGIS二次开发和ArcGIS桌面应用中,许可是一个老生常谈的问题.以前也小结过一些经验.参考: http://www.cnblogs.com/liweis/p/4185311.html 问题描述 ...

  4. Swift语言精要 - 扩展(Extension)

    swift的Extension用户在不访问代码的情况下扩展基本结构类型或自定义类 extension Int { var doubled : Int { } func multiplyWith(ano ...

  5. HTML DOM defaultValue 属性

    定义和用法 defaultValue 属性设置或返回文本框的初始内容. 注释:文本框的初始值是位于 <textarea> 和 </textarea> 标签之间的文本.在表单被重 ...

  6. 通示jQuery实例方法,未DOM对象添加多个方法

    <script type="text/javascript"> /* * 通示jQuery实例方法,未DOM对象添加多个方法 * 用按钮做多个事件的调用 */ (fun ...

  7. LintCode: 3 Sum

    C++ 把3个数求和,转变为2个数求和 1. 把数组排序 2. 注意过滤重复值 3. 从前到后遍历,游标i 4. 从后边数中找start + end = -arr[i]的2 sum 5. start ...

  8. SpringMVC学习笔记八:文件上传下载(转)

    转自:http://www.cnblogs.com/WJ-163/p/6269409.html 一.关键步骤 ①引入核心JAR文件 SpringMVC实现文件上传,需要再添加两个jar包.一个是文件上 ...

  9. PgSql备份pg_dump与还原手记pg_restore

    真没有想到,以前一直是PostgreSQL使用者,突然需要库移植又成了头一招了!原来它与mysql命令行操作区别还挺大.不用怕,但绝对要细心,因为数据库操作是网站的核心,一旦出现损坏或丢失,后果就非常 ...

  10. Selenium上传文件

    selenium自带了对应的API可以上传问题,如果这个上传文件的html code中显示的type是file那么你就可以使用下面的代码上传文件. /** * click the upload but ...